Delay Condonation Application (IA No. 1 of 2023)
In
SPLA No. 231 of 2023
with
GA No. 82 of 2023
Hon'ble Manoj Kumar Tiwari, J.
Hon'ble Pankaj Purohit, J.
Mr. J.S. Virk, Deputy Advocate General for the State of Uttarakhand.
2. State has sought leave to appeal against the judgment and order dated 27/28.01.2023 passed by learned Ist Additional Sessions Judge, Rishikesh, District Dehradun in Special Sessions Trial No. 75 of 2020, on the ground that convict/respondent has been awarded inadequate sentence.
3. As per office report, there is 128 days' delay in filing this appeal.
4. Issue notice to respondent on delay condonation application as well as application seeking leave to appeal, returnable within four weeks.
5. Steps to be taken within one week.
6. List on 06.12.2023.
